Passion and Perseverance: Keys of the Mission
The Prefect of the Dicastery for Laity, Family and Life, Card. Kevin Farrell, and the Under-secretary, Dr. Linda Ghisoni, spoke during a greeting to participants at the online meeting on the occasion of the 30th anniversary of the International Forum of Catholic Action (IFCA), which took place on November 26 and 27, 2021. READ MORE

Card. Farrell: the appeal for universal brotherhood for a peaceful, just and supportive world is urgent
On the 75th anniversary of the founding of International Young Catholic Students (IYCS-JECI), the Prefect of the Dicastery for Laity, Family and Life, Card. Kevin Farrell, was invited to greet participants at the online celebration on Saturday, November 13, 2021.

The gift of life: joy, gratitude and fullness
The VI "National Pro-life Congress", hosted by Archbishop Thomas Wenski and the Archdiocese of Miami, was held in Miami from October 29 to 31, 2021.  For the first time, participation in the event was both in-person and online. Prof. Gabriella Gambino, Undesecretary, sent a message.

Special 2021 Retina D’Oro Award granted to the Dicastery for Laity, Family and Life
On October 1st, 2021, the President of Retina d'Oro, Mauro Rufini, gave the "Special 2021 Retina d'Oro Award" to the Dicastery for Laity, Family and Life, in the presence of the Dicastery's Secretary, Fr. Alexandre Awi Mello, and the Head of the Office for Church and Sport, Dr. Santiago Pérez de Camino. READ MORE
The shadow of the Father in the gaze of a mother
Prof. Gabriella Gambino, Undesecretary, wrote a reflection on L'Osservatore Romano, on the book The Shadow of the Father, by Jan Dobraczynski. 
"Reading Pope Francis' Apostolic Letter Patris corde, one comes across at one point a quote from a novel about the life of St. Joseph,  The Shadow of the Father, by Polish writer, Jan Dobraczynski. When the Apostolic Letter came out, on December 8, 2020, I was just finishing reading the novel for the first time..." READ MORE
Next World Youth Day in Lisbon will take place from August 01-06, 2023
“It’s with an immense joy that we reveal that the World Youth Day Lisbon 2023 will take place from 1 to 6 August 2023. [...] We hope that the 22 months that will lead us to WYD might be a time of evangelization for all”, D. Manuel Clemente, Cardinal-Patriarch of Lisbon, states. READ MORE
Message for the 36th World Youth Day 2021
“Stand up. I appoint you as a witness of what you have seen” (Acts 26:16) is the theme of the Holy Father’s Message to young people on the occasion of the 36th World Youth Day 2021,  held on 21 November, 2021 in local Churches around the world. READ MORE
Authority and Responsibilities of Governance in Lay Aggregations: A service ordered to the common good
On September 16, 2021, the Dicastery for Laity, Family, and Life summoned the moderators, presidents, and international leaders of all ecclesial movements, new communities, and associations recognized or erected by the Holy See to reflect on the theme “The responsibility of governance in lay aggregations. An ecclesial service”.

Discernment in the Family: the book
The e-book of the two days of the "Forum on discernment in the Family", held at the Gregorian Pontifical University on April 23 and 24, 2021, has been published.
Five years after the publication of Amoris laetitia, the authors offer a reflection on the experience of local churches regarding the practice of discernment in and for the lives of families, in different seasons of planning, growth, and crisis.
